Omotola Jalade Ekeinde admits past aggression, reflecting on childhood struggles and how faith and maturity helped transform her life
Veteran Nollywood actress Omotola Jalade Ekeinde has revealed that she struggled with aggression earlier in life, attributing the behaviour to personal loss and the hardships her family faced during her childhood.

Omotola Jalade Ekeinde made the disclosure in a video interview that has circulated widely on social media, offering a candid reflection on how grief and frustration shaped her personality while she was growing up.
The acclaimed actress said the death of her father during her younger years triggered deep emotional turmoil that left her struggling with anger and impatience.
“I used to be very aggressive. When I was younger, I used to have a lot of rage,” Omotola Jalade Ekeinde said.
The actress explained that although she had already embraced her Christian faith at the time, she found herself silently questioning the difficult circumstances surrounding her life.
“I think from the time I lost my dad, I couldn’t blame God because I gave my life to Christ, but inside, I was looking for someone to blame,” Omotola Jalade Ekeinde said.
According to the film star, the challenges experienced by her family after her father’s death intensified those emotions, leaving her feeling that life had treated her unfairly.
“And life just went really bad for us. I was like, it’s not fair, and I just had very little patience,” the actress added.
However, Omotola Jalade Ekeinde said time, faith and personal maturity have helped her overcome the anger that once defined part of her character.
The actress noted that although traces of the emotion may surface occasionally, the feeling is now rare and something she consciously avoids.
“But I have grown, with maturity, God, and life,” Omotola Jalade Ekeinde said, adding that she dislikes the feeling whenever it resurfaces.
